Key Neighborhoods to Know
Several neighborhoods in Baltimore are frequently cited as the most dangerous. These include areas like Sandtown-Winchester, Cherry Hill, and West Baltimore. Each of these neighborhoods has its own unique challenges, from high rates of violent crime to economic disinvestment. While these areas are often the focus of negative attention, it's important to remember that they are also home to communities striving for improvement and resilience.
Sandtown-Winchester
Sandtown-Winchester is one of Baltimore's most well-known neighborhoods, often highlighted in discussions about urban poverty and crime. Despite ongoing efforts to revitalize the area, it continues to face significant challenges.
Cherry Hill
Cherry Hill, located in South Baltimore, is another area with a reputation for high crime rates. This neighborhood has a rich history but has struggled with economic decline and social issues.
West Baltimore
West Baltimore encompasses several neighborhoods, many of which have been depicted in popular media. This area faces a combination of systemic issues and immediate safety concerns.
